Why Does Voice Integration Feel So Complex for Startups?
Voice infrastructure is not just another API plug-in. It involves multiple moving parts that must function together in real time.
Startups often struggle with:
- Carrier network dependencies
- Call routing logic
- Voice latency and quality management
- Recording storage and compliance
- Real-time analytics processing
- CRM synchronization
Engineering teams end up spending months building foundational layers before they can even test real calling workflows.
This slows product releases and diverts focus from core innovation.
A simplified SDK eliminates these barriers by providing pre-built communication frameworks that developers can deploy instantly.
What Does a Modern Voice Calling SDK Need to Deliver?
Before choosing a platform, startups must understand what defines a truly scalable voice SDK.
A modern solution should provide:
1. Developer-Ready APIs Clean documentation and fast deployment capabilities.
2. Real-Time Call Control Ability to initiate, pause, transfer, and record calls programmatically.
3. Workflow Automation Trigger calls based on user actions, CRM updates, or system events.
4. Analytics and Transcription Actionable insights from every interaction.
5. Global Calling Infrastructure Reliable connectivity across regions without local telecom setup.
Without these components, voice integration remains fragmented and difficult to scale.
